Wells, Williams, and Taylor highlight WHAC award winners

DEARBORN, Mich. – The University of Michigan-Dearborn Athletic Department is proud to announce the members of the women's basketball team that were awarded Wolverine-Hoosier Athletic Conference honors for the 2021-22 season.

The WHAC released the full results today with Wolverines Ro'Zhane Wells, Cydney Williams, and Mariah Taylor all being named to Second Team All-Conference.

Wells averaged 10.6 points, 3.4 assists, 5.1 rebounds, and 1.8 steals per game. The Ypsilanti, Mich. native was also named to the All-Defensive Team and the All-Academic Team.

Williams averaged 10.4 points and 7.0 rebounds, while averaging 1.3 blocks per game. The Canton, Mich. native was also named WHAC Player of the Week during the 2021-22 season.

Taylor, the Rochester Hills native, led the Wolverines with 11.5 points per game with a season-high 23 points in a two-point win over Cornerstone University.

The three seniors were a part of the 2018-19 team that went 24-7 overall and 15-5 in the WHAC, the most wins in a season in program history.

Rounding out the WHAC award winners are Maya Barakat, who was announced the All-Freshman Team, averaging 8.4 points, 7.1 rebounds, and 1.0 blocks per game, starting 26 out of the 27 games she appeared in. Keira Callison, Abby Fullerton, and Jadyn Smith complete the list of All-Academic Team members, while Maricela Macias was the team's Champions of Characters representative.
